Transaction 865175d94e27ce53144943f509f4c8caf058c645cb9397f9f928f19a6e5a1599
1 Input
1 Output
-
865175d94e27ce53144943f509f4c8caf058c645cb9397f9f928f19a6e5a1599:0
- value
- 31185106
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8bbbeb0f5d1d484e43ac30e8c2b11f46af5d5b8 OP_EQUAL
- address
- 3QNCQruHAhgUCMiyhShSgo4yHvL48Catqh